Kirstenbosch National Botanical Garden, in Cape Town, has a magnificent location at the foot of Table Mountain.

The gardens were established in 1913 with the purpose of preserving some of South Africa's indigenous plants. To this day the gardens focus almost exclusively on indigenous plants.

One interesting feature of Kirstenbosch is a conservatory featuring a variety of plants that would not normally survive in the Cape weather.

Besides the magnificent gardens there is an excellent restaurant. A stage in the gardens is used to host music concerts at various times during the year.
